Orbit Lab is Orbit Drop's free, on-device way to practise and track visual response, anticipation, precision, consistency and response control. It is designed for comparison with your own earlier sessions under the same conditions—not for comparison with strangers or different phones.
Why repetition can help
Practice gives the nervous system repeated chances to connect a visible event with a precise action. Accurate, immediate feedback lets the next attempt be adjusted. Improvement is usually specific to the task being practised; broad claims about general intelligence or real-world reflexes are not justified by an in-game result.
Early gains may slow into plateaus. Rest, variation and progressively more demanding practice can matter. Orbit Drop therefore reports trends over time instead of declaring improvement from one unusually good reading.
The two checks
- Reaction Check measures the time from an unpredictable visual cue to touch-down, alongside consistency, false starts and misses.
- Timing Check measures how early or late a tap lands as a moving orb reaches a gate at balanced speeds and directions. It reports absolute precision, observed bias, consistency and control.
The checks use fixed protocol conditions. Paid themes, difficulty, internet availability, run entries and arcade speed rules do not change a Lab check. Timed checks show no ads. Eligible banners return on the Lab hub and result screens unless Remove Ads is owned.
How a personal trend is formed
The first three valid sessions on three different local days establish a baseline, with at least 12 hours between contributing sessions. A trend uses the latest three eligible, compatible sessions after that baseline, and those same three must span at least 336 hours (two weeks). Response speed is never called improved if control or consistency deteriorates beyond the declared safeguards.
Device display and touch latency are part of an observed reading. A material device, iOS, refresh-rate or input-profile change starts a new baseline instead of mixing readings that are not directly comparable.
Privacy
Raw trials, summaries, baselines, the response profile, measurement profile, training schedule and reminder state stay in the app container. Orbit Drop does not send them to the developer, AdMob, Game Center, analytics or notifications. The app container may be included in an Apple-managed device backup according to your system settings. Evidence boundary
The design follows the conservative conclusion that task-specific and closely related gains are more defensible than broad cognitive or real-world transfer. For further reading, see research on task-specific transfer, the limits of broad transfer, and mobile-device timing variability.
